# Service Accounts: String Extraction

The `extract-i18n` script pulls translatable strings from all Bramblewick repos and pushes them to the Glossa service. It runs under the `i18n-extractor` service account. Do not run it under your personal account; Glossa rate-limits individual users aggressively. The account has write access to the staging catalog only. Set the token in your shell before invoking the script. The current staging token is below.

API key for kahap-kafog: zpat15_6qzxZ7YR8aDwjmp

Night-shift staff: Floor 4 of the Tellhaven Building opens this week. After 21:00, access is via the rear stairwell only; the lifts are locked out overnight during the settling period. Complete a walk-through of the new floor once per shift and log it. The stairwell keypad accepts the code below.

badge for yahop-fawep: bdg-XBKXI-68071

- [ ] Ceremony item 7: template renderer keys (Marrowtype)

Support team: after the key ceremony completes, verify that the Marrowtype template renderer still precompiles its cache; cold renders regressed badly during the last rotation. Time a sample render before and after key swap and record both figures. If the cache vault will not open under the new key, fall back to the recovery passphrase written directly below.

vault phrase of yaguf-yagap = eliok-wenael-ralvan-wenys-normir